Although I am uncertain of the specifics in regards to dreamweaver, during
your server side validation of the form you would check for existing records
using the supplied email address. Then, if you found that email address
already exists in the database you could output a pretty page telling the
user. Basically, you want to ensure the 'validness' of your data before
inputting it into the database rather then trying to rely on a thrown error
from the database.
